Highlights
Are people in Milwaukee older or younger than people in Pound?
- The Median Age in Milwaukee is 5.9 years younger than in Pound.

Are housing costs cheaper in Milwaukee or Pound?
- Milwaukee housing costs are 51.6% more expensive than Pound hous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Milwaukee or Pound?
- The average commute for residents of Milwaukee is 2.3 minutes longer than it is for residents of Pound.

Things to do in Milwaukee?
Milwaukee, Wisconsin is a city full of culture and activities. Explore history at the Milwaukee Art Museum or take in some incredible works of art from the Milwaukee Public Museum. Spend the day shopping in the Historic Third Ward or explore the Beerline Trail on foot. Those looking for outdoor activities can find them with a trip to Lake Michigan or enjoy some birding at Schlitz Audubon Nature Center. From its world-famous attractions to its vibrant food scene, Milwaukee is sure to keep you entertained!
